摘要
A model of the combustion and emission formation processes was formulated to identify modifications to combustion process parameters with potential for reducing NO//x and particulate emissions in a diesel engine. The model was calibrated using data from an experimental, single-cylinder, direct injection diesel engine. Several combustion system modifications were made to the engine that reduced NO//x and particulate emissions. The model was used to estimate the changes in the combustion process parameters responsible for the reductions observed. After calibration, the model was used to evaluate the effects of a wide range of modifications to the combustion process parameters on NO//x and particulate emissions. These results were used to estimate changes in the combustion process parameters required to approach the objectives assumed for the 1991 Federal emission regulations for heavy-duty diesel engines.
